For **short city rides in India (5–30 km/day)**, the most important factors are **reliability**, **service network**, **comfort in traffic**, and **real-world range** rather than headline range figures. Based on 2026 market reviews and owner-focused analyses, the strongest choices are Bajaj Chetak, TVS iQube, Ather Rizta, and Ather 450X. ### Best overall If you want a scooter that simply works every day with minimal hassle, the standout pick is the Bajaj Chetak 3001. Reviews consistently praise its build quality, LFP battery chemistry, and extensive service support. ### Recommended shortlist #### 1. Bajaj Chetak 3001 — Best Overall - Excellent build quality - Smooth ride in city traffic - Strong service coverage - Ideal for commuters prioritizing reliability over performance #### 2. TVS iQube ST — Best Comfort & Practicality - Comfortable suspension - Refined ride quality - Large service network - Good real-world range for urban commuting #### 3. Ather Rizta — Best Family City Scooter - Large storage - Comfortable seating - Strong charging ecosystem - Designed specifically for practical urban use #### 4. Ather 450X — Best for Enthusiasts - Sportier handling - Faster acceleration - Excellent software experience - Great if you enjoy riding rather than just commuting ### Product comparison table | Attribute | Bajaj Chetak 3001 | TVS iQube ST | Ather Rizta | Ather 450X | |---|---|---|---|---| | Best for | Reliability | Comfort | Family use | Performance | | City ride comfort | Excellent | Excellent | Excellent | Very good | | Storage | Good | Good | Excellent | Moderate | | Service network | Excellent | Excellent | Good | Good | | Tech features | Good | Good | Very good | Excellent | | Typical buyer | Daily commuter | Practical rider | Family rider | Enthusiast | ### My recommendation by budget - **₹1.1–1.4 lakh:** Bajaj Chetak 3001 - **Maximum comfort:** TVS iQube ST - **Family-focused city riding:** Ather Rizta - **Fun-to-ride option:** Ather 450X For someone in a city like Ghaziabad/Delhi NCR doing mostly daily urban commuting, the **Bajaj Chetak 3001** or **TVS iQube** would be the safest long-term choices because of their combination of reliability, ride quality, and service support.

For short city rides in India, you don't necessarily need a hyper-performance machine with a massive 200 km range. Instead, your main priorities should be **maneuverability in traffic, comfortable suspension for potholes, a reliable service network, and quick, fuss-free charging**. The top electric scooters for short city commutes fall into distinct categories depending on your exact vibe: --- ## 1. The Practical Family Commuter: Ather Rizta (S or Z variant) If you want something incredibly reliable, spacious, and comfortable for daily errands, the **Ather Rizta** is arguably the best all-around city scooter. * **Price:** ~₹1.21 Lakh onwards (Ex-showroom) * **Real-World Range:** ~105–125 km (depending on battery pack) * **Why it’s great for short rides:** It features the largest and most comfortable seat in the segment, perfect for pillion riders or carrying groceries. Its suspension is beautifully tuned for broken Indian roads, and it skips the aggressive, sporty posture of the 450 series for a more relaxed, traditional ride. * **Bonus:** You get access to the reliable Ather Grid charging network. ## 2. The Comfort & Legacy Pick: TVS iQube (Standard or S) TVS is currently dominating the EV market with the iQube for one simple reason: it feels exactly like a conventional petrol scooter, just completely silent and smooth. * **Price:** ~₹1.13 Lakh – ₹1.59 Lakh (Ex-showroom) * **Real-World Range:** ~75–100 km (Base/S variants) * **Why it’s great for short rides:** It has a very natural, linear power delivery (no sudden EV jerks in bumper-to-bumper traffic). The build quality is rock-solid, the floorboard is spacious, and with TVS’s massive sales and service network, you never have to worry about maintenance headaches. ## 3. The Smart & Budget-Friendly Choice: Ola S1 X (2kWh or 3kWh) If you want to keep costs low but still want a modern electric scooter for quick 10–20 km daily rounds, the **Ola S1 X** is highly cost-effective. * **Price:** ~₹84,999 onwards (Ex-showroom) * **Real-World Range:** ~80–110 km * **Why it’s great for short rides:** Ola has shifted to physical keys and a simpler dashboard layout for the S1 X, making it a "fill-it, shut-it, forget-it" commuter. It's lighter than its bigger sibling (the S1 Pro), making it much easier to zip through tight traffic lanes. Furthermore, Ola's service turnaround times have drastically improved to a single day. ## 4. The Quick-Swapping Apartment Friendly: Vida V2 / VX2 If you live in an apartment complex where installing a personal charging point in the parking lot is a logistical nightmare, **Hero’s Vida** line is your best bet. * **Price:** ~₹99,490 onwards (Ex-showroom) * **Real-World Range:** ~90–110 km * **Why it’s great for short rides:** It features **removable/swappable dual batteries**. You can easily pop them out, carry them up to your apartment, and charge them at a standard wall plug. It also offers a highly compliant, smooth ride over potholes. --- ### Quick Comparison Summary | Scooter | Best Known For | Est.
